SMALL WORLD USA, founded in 2017,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$574K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ue surged 103%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um.

Mission

The Small World USA's mission is empowering girls, women, and communities in the Himalaya. The Small World USA is a 501(c)3 non-profit that supports locally driven sustainable community development projects in the Himalayan regions, including Nepal. These projects help to break the cycle of poverty by working to provide education for children (especially young girls) empowerment, and opportunities for local communities
